Bikkuri Sushi Noodle and Grill in Orlando
Last inspected:
1919 E Colonial Dr, Orlando, FL 32803Bikkuri Sushi Noodle and Grill in Orlando has accumulated 238 violations across 31 inspections since 2017, averaging 7.7 per visit. The facility was shut down twice for roach activity. The restaurant has faced 2 disciplinary actions totaling $400 in fines. Most recent inspection in February 2026 found 27 violations including 7 high-priority violations, marking a significant spike from the facility's recent pattern.
Most recent closure: December 3, 2019 for roach activity.
